What was even more amazing was that Qinghu had found a mask that looked like a human face mask.

When he put it on her face, her beautiful face was gone.

Looking at her eyes in the mirror, which suddenly looked like black beans, Lin Mengya really wanted to hold her face and cry.

Was it necessary to dress up so ugly?

Binhai City was the border between Jin State and Dongxia State, so it was naturally very lively.

Moreover, there were businessmen from all over the world, so even if Lin Mengya's appearance was a little ridiculous, it was still not a rare thing.

There were many people who looked weirder than her, but they might not attract everyone's attention.

She followed the people on the fleet to the place where they bought daily necessities. Qinghu said that after they entered Dongxia this time, they would stay on the ship until they found the Seven Poisons Sacred Grass.

Although Lin Mengya was ready, the days on the ship were still a little boring.

Instead of this, it was better to buy some interesting books in advance to pass the time.

There were many people on the ship, but there were more things to buy.

Soon, Lin Mengya, who was unable to move, was arranged by Qinghu outside a bookstore.

Fortunately, they were generous and only asked the owner of the bookstore to take care of his sister.

The owner thought that Qinghu was such a handsome man, and how could he have such a big sister?

But for the sake of the money, he still treated Lin Mengya like an ancestor.

She was also a person who did not need to do much. She just put some books that she liked on the table and quietly read.

People came and went, and she did not disturb them, nor did they disturb her.

She was just immersed in the story. Who said that the ancient people's thinking was rigid and did not know how to be flexible?

The book in her hand was about demons and ghosts, flying in the sky and burrowing into the ground, and there was nothing too strange.

The plot was getting more and more bizarre, and her interest was getting more and more attracted to it.

When the paragraph in the book came to a stage, Lin Mengya raised her sore head and looked around.

Qinghu and his men, who were buying around her just now, had disappeared.

"Boss, boss! Excuse me, have you seen my brother and the others? "

The boss immediately came over with a smile and pointed in the direction of the street.

"They went over there to buy fresh water. You won't get lost here."

She calmed down a little. After getting used to the protection of Qinghu and the others, she was not used to being alone occasionally.

Perhaps it was because her disguise was too successful. Lin Mengya snickered in her heart and continued to read the book in her hands.

However, she didn't realize that just as she lowered her head, a few figures that she couldn't be more familiar with appeared at the corner of the street.

"Your Highness, the traces left by Lord Qinghu end here. Our men searched the entire street, but didn't find any other signs. "

Long Tianhao, who was dressed in a black robe, stood tall and straight.

His handsome face was filled with excitement at this moment. However, his increasingly thinner cheeks made him look more resolute.

They chased after Qinghu for a long time before they finally arrived at Binhai City, following Qinghu's vague markings.

As long as they left this place, they would be in the territory of the Eastern Summer Country.

At that time, even if he wanted to track them, it would not be as easy as it was in the territory of the Jin State.

It had been two months. From the day he welcomed Mao Yuze into the city, his wife had escaped from his side.

He had thought that he would hold on until everything was settled. Only then could he chase that little woman to the ends of the earth without worry.

However, he found that even a day without her was exceptionally unbearable.

Even before, when the two of them couldn't see each other every day, he at least knew about her.

But now, she had completely disappeared from his world.

He hadn't tasted fear for many years, and for the first time, he felt the pain of even his soul being pulled out.

"They should still be in Binhai City. I'll look for them myself."

He had been looking for her for three days and three nights without rest. Even though his eyes had become red and his steps seemed to be filled with lead.

However, a belief of wanting to see her supported Long Tianhao to rush to Binhai City as fast as possible.

She must still be there, although the markings left by Qinghu were not obvious, and there were even some places that he had to guess himself.

But Long Tianyu ran as fast as he could to catch up with the speed indicated by the mark.

She must be here!

Long Tianhao felt a little dizzy, and even felt a little buzzing in his ears.

That was the prelude of his physical strength being about to be exhausted. Where was she? His beloved Ya 'er, where was she?

As far as the eye could see, there were people surging.

However, in his eyes, even if there were thousands or tens of thousands of people, they would not be able to occupy his attention.

They were not her. They didn't have her cunning eyes, her brilliant charm, and more importantly, they didn't have the look of her that he loved.

Long Tianhao moved step by step on the street. It seemed that every step he took was extra careful. His eyes kept shuttling through the crowd, for fear that he would miss the figure that he would remember for the rest of his life because of his negligence.

No matter how long the street was, there would always be an end.

However, he didn't see at all, even a figure that was a little similar to that person.

Long Tianhao clenched his fists, and there was an incomprehensible stubbornness in his bloodshot eyes.

No, he must find her!

The deepest madness was calmness. Long Tianhao stood on the other side of the street, and there was a trace of restlessness in his eyes.

His subordinates, who were following him, looked at the prince worriedly.

They were also constantly searching. If they really couldn't find the princess today, they were afraid that the prince would go crazy.

All of a sudden, Long Tianhao moved.

He walked in a certain direction with determination.

Everyone's hope was ignited, and they followed Long Tianhao.

But when they saw only a fat woman sitting at the table outside the bookstore at the corner of the street, they couldn't help but feel disappointed.

That was not their princess.

However, Long Tianhao seemed to be possessed. He walked faster and faster to the side of the fat woman.

Then, under the surprised gaze of everyone, he stretched out his arms and held the woman tightly in his arms.

"I found you."

Finally, he found her.

Even if she had experienced thousands of mountains and rivers, even if she had changed her appearance.

He still accurately held her in his arms.

In a daze, Lin Mengya was held in his arms. At that moment, her brain seemed to have completely stopped working.

How … how could he be here, and how could he recognize her?

He held her tighter and tighter, and the cotton stuffed in her clothes was squeezed into a ball by him.

Lin Mengya only felt a burst of dizziness, and everything seemed to be a dream.

"You … how did you find me?"

There were thousands of words in her heart, but now she was eloquent, but she stammered out such a question.

But Long Tianhao gazed at her affectionately. The love in his eyes almost drowned her in it.

"I missed you, so I came to find you."

This was the truth. From the day she left, he missed her crazily. Until now, when he held her in his arms, he had never stopped missing her.

Just this sentence made all Lin Mengya's resistance disappear in an instant.

To live in the memory, to let go is also a kind of love.

He missed her, and she missed him too.

"I missed you too."

His gentle tone could not melt the deep love in her heart.

She loved this man so much that even in her dreams, he was the only shadow in her heart.

She put her arms around Long Tianhao's waist.

She took a deep breath, and it was the breath she was obsessed with.

Just when Lin Mengya was about to be intimate with her husband, she found that the man in her arms suddenly fell down.

"Ah …"

Lin Mengya, who was implicated, fell down together with Long Tianhao.

Fortunately, her clothes were covered with cotton, so even if she fell down, it did not hurt.

However, she looked awkwardly at the man, who still had a smile on his face, but his big hands were holding her clothes tightly.

After making sure that he had fallen asleep because of excessive fatigue.

Lin Mengya, who was not nimble, swayed like a penguin, trying to get up from the ground.

"Why are you not coming to help? Why are you standing there?"

Lin Mengya glanced at the onlookers led by Lin Kui angrily.

It was fine if they didn't know what was going on and came to watch, but why were these guys standing on the sidelines?

Hearing the familiar tone, Lin Kui shivered.

Others might not know, but he knew his wife's temperament well.

Immediately, he helped the princess and the prince up from the ground. Then, together with the other guards, they surrounded the two of them and drove away the surrounding people.

Lin Mengya did not know whether to cry or laugh.

She held her clothes tightly like a child and did not wake up no matter how hard she called.

When did the Long Tianhao she knew become so childish?

"Boss, please help me get a quilt. A blanket is fine too. Thank you."

She should not take off her disguise in front of others.

But Long Tianhao held her like this, it was inconvenient for her to move, and it was difficult for her to take care of Long Tianhao.

After thinking for a while, she found the camouflage mechanism and took off the disguise with some difficulty.

Not to mention, after getting rid of the weird double crutches and the cotton clothes, even she felt much more relaxed.

The boss, who hurried to get a quilt, saw that the fat woman just now had turned into a delicate girl in a light white dress in the blink of an eye.

He widened his eyes and rubbed them, thinking that he was hysterical.
